Description

Overlooking the City of Los Angeles, Barnsdall Art Park had its beginning in the early 1900s when Aline Barnsdall arrived in Los Angeles from Chicago with plans to develop a theater company. In 1927, when she donated the park and its Frank Lloyd Wright designed structures to the city, she instructed that an active arts center remain open on the site, preserving Wright's famous Hollyhock House as a key element. Today, the arts center continues to thrive as a vital community center, showcasing the work of accomplished artists and providing arts training for the city's youth and adults.
